The given equations are
3x - y - 5 = 0 ......... (i)
6x - 2y + k = 0 .......... (ii)
The system of linear equations
a1x + b1y + c1 = 0
a2x + b2y + c2 = 0
Compare (i) and (ii), we get
a1 = 3, b1 = -1, c1 = -5
and a2 = 6, b2 = -2 , c2 = k
The equations has no solution if {tex}\frac { a _ { 1 } } { a _ { 2 } } = \frac { b _ { 1 } } { b _ { 2 } } \neq \frac { c _ { 1 } } { c _ { 2 } }{/tex}
{tex}\Rightarrow \frac { 3 } { 6 } = \frac { - 1 } { - 2 } \neq \frac { - 5 } { k }{/tex}
So,{tex}- \mathrm { k } \neq 10{/tex}
{tex} \Rightarrow \mathrm { k } \neq - 10{/tex}
